Всё о резервном копировании: основные принципы, правила и лайфхаки

Всё о резервном копировании: основные принципы, правила и лайфхаки

Резервное копирование данных — это процесс создания копий данных, чтобы защитить их от потерь, вызванных аппаратными сбоями, кибератаками, вирусами, ошибками пользователей и другими непредвиденными обстоятельствами.

В этой статье мы рассмотрим основные принципы резервного копирования, различные правила и лайфхаки, определим оптимальную частоту создания бэкапов, выделим лучшие программы для этого, а также рассмотрим актуальные методы защиты данных от хакеров.

Основные принципы резервного копирования

Основные принципы резервного копирования помогают создать эффективную и надежную стратегию защиты данных. Внедрение этих принципов в ежедневную практику позволит минимизировать риски и обеспечить быстрое восстановление данных в случае их утраты.

Правило 3-2-1

Правило 3-2-1 является золотым стандартом в резервном копировании, значительно снижая риск потери данных в случае катастрофы. Оно включает три ключевых компонента, обеспечивающих надежную защиту информации.

  • 3 копии данных. Первый принцип гласит, что необходимо иметь три копии данных: одну основную и две резервные. Наличие нескольких копий позволяет восстановить информацию в случае утраты оригинала или одной из копий, что особенно важно при атаках вирусов, аппаратных сбоях или ошибках пользователей.
  • 2 разных типа носителей. Второй принцип заключается в использовании двух различных типов носителей для хранения копий данных. Это могут быть физические носители, такие как жесткие диски, и облачные хранилища, такие как Яндекс Диск, Облако Mail.ru, Google Drive, Dropbox или Amazon S3. Использование разных типов носителей минимизирует риск потери данных, так как каждый носитель имеет свои преимущества и недостатки.
  • 1 копия в другом месте. Третий принцип рекомендует хранить одну копию данных вне основного места хранения. Это может быть как облачное хранилище, так и физический носитель, расположенный в другом здании или даже городе. Такой подход защищает информацию от локальных катастроф, таких как пожары, наводнения или кражи. В случае возникновения таких ситуаций удалённая копия данных останется нетронутой и может быть использована для восстановления информации, что особенно важно для бизнеса, где потеря данных может привести к значительным финансовым убыткам и ущербу репутации.

Регулярность

Частота создания резервных копий напрямую зависит от важности данных и частоты их обновления. Это критически важный аспект, так как он обеспечивает актуальность и своевременность бэкапов, что, в свою очередь, позволяет быстро и эффективно восстановить данные в случае их утраты.

Критически важные данные требуют особо частого резервного копирования. Это могут быть финансовые записи, базы данных клиентов, текущие проекты и другие чувствительные данные. Для таких данных рекомендуются использовать как минимум ежечасное копирование, особенно если данные постоянно изменяются и в случае утери потребуют мгновенного восстановления.

Менее важные данные, такие как архивы, мультимедийные файлы или личные документы, могут резервироваться с меньшей частотой. Рекомендуемые интервалы для их резервного копирования составляют раз в день, неделю или месяц. В зависимости от того, насколько велик объём этих данных и как долго придётся его восстанавливать в случае утери.

Проверка восстановления

Создание резервной копии данных — это лишь первый шаг в обеспечении безопасности информации. Не менее важным аспектом является регулярная проверка возможности восстановления данных из этих копий. Без этого этапа существует риск, что в критический момент данные окажутся недоступными или повреждёнными.

  • Целостность данных. Проверка целостности данных подразумевает регулярную верификацию резервных копий. После создания каждой копии нужно убедиться, что все данные записаны корректно и без ошибок. Это можно сделать с помощью встроенных инструментов проверки, доступных в большинстве программ для резервного копирования. Также периодически следует проверять уже существующие копии, чтобы убедиться, что они остаются неповреждёнными и готовы к использованию.
  • Тестирование восстановления. Тестирование восстановления данных — это процесс, при котором вы проверяете, что резервные копии можно использовать для восстановления данных. Регулярно проводите пробные восстановления, чтобы убедиться, что процесс восстановления работает корректно и данные действительно восстанавливаются полностью и без ошибок. Этот шаг помогает выявить возможные проблемы заранее и гарантирует, что в случае необходимости вы сможете быстро и эффективно восстановить свои данные.

Полезные лайфхаки в сфере резервного копирования

Автоматизация процесса

Автоматизация резервного копирования позволяет избежать ошибок, связанных с человеческим фактором, и обеспечивает регулярное создание копий данных без необходимости постоянного контроля. Современные программы для резервного копирования предлагают множество возможностей для автоматизации:

  • Настройка расписания. Определите, как часто должны создаваться резервные копии, и настройте автоматическое выполнение этих задач. Это может быть ежедневно, еженедельно или даже несколько раз в день, в зависимости от потребностей.
  • Уведомления. Включите уведомления по электронной почте или другим каналам, чтобы получать сообщения о статусе резервного копирования и возможных ошибках. Это позволит оперативно реагировать на любые проблемы.
  • Обновления и патчи. Используйте автоматические обновления программного обеспечения для резервного копирования, чтобы всегда иметь актуальные функции и исправления безопасности.

Версионирование данных

Версионирование позволяет сохранять несколько версий одного и того же файла, что полезно при необходимости восстановить данные на определённую дату или версию. Это особенно важно при работе с документами, которые часто изменяются.

Хранить несколько версий файлов за разные даты может быть полезно, если вы случайно удалили важную информацию в последней версии файла. Кроме того, версионирование помогает отслеживать изменения и восстанавливать данные к любой предыдущей версии. Это особенно полезно в случае программных ошибок или злонамеренных действий.

Использование RAID-массивов

Когда речь заходит о локальном хранении информации, в голову сразу приходит мысль о необходимости построения RAID-массива. RAID (Redundant Array of Independent Disks) — это технология, которая позволяет объединять несколько носителей данных в единый массив. RAID обеспечивает следующие преимущества:

  • Повышенная надёжность. Массив типа RAID 1 может продолжать работу даже при выходе из строя одного из дисков. Это достигается за счёт дублирования данных — то есть информация на одном диске всегда полностью повторяет таковую на другом диске. Диск сломался — данные остались невредимыми, однако вышедший из строя диск нужно в срочном порядке заменить на новый.
  • Увеличенная скорость. Массив типа RAID 0, в свою очередь, равномерно распределяет одну и ту же информацию по нескольким дискам, увеличивая скорость доступа к ней, однако при выходе любого из диска, теряется абсолютно вся информация. Именно поэтому использование RAID 0 менее приоритетно для резервного копирования.

В целом, существуют различные уровни RAID, которые предлагают разные комбинации производительности, ёмкости и надёжности. Выбор конкретной конфигурации зависит от ваших нужд и приоритетов.

Топ-5 программ для резервного копирования

Выбор правильной программы для резервного копирования данных играет ключевую роль в обеспечении их безопасности и надёжного восстановления. Многие из профессиональных и качественных программ для резервного копирования рассчитаны на корпоративный сектор и обычно являются платными, предоставляя услуги по подписке.

Эти программы предлагают расширенные функции, такие как автоматизация, шифрование данных, поддержка облачных хранилищ и возможности масштабирования, что делает их идеальными для бизнеса любого размера.

Ниже мы рассмотрим пять лучших программ для резервного копирования, которые отличаются высокой надёжностью и функциональностью.

1. Acronis True Image

Acronis True Image — это мощная программа для резервного копирования, которая предлагает широкий спектр функций для защиты данных. Она обеспечивает создание полных образов системы, которые включают операционную систему, приложения, настройки и файлы.

Acronis True Image поддерживает как локальное, так и облачное резервное копирование, что позволяет пользователям гибко выбирать, где хранить свои данные. Программа также включает функции защиты от вирусов и программ-вымогателей, что делает её комплексным решением для обеспечения безопасности данных.

С помощью Acronis True Image можно легко клонировать диски и создавать загрузочные носители, что упрощает процесс восстановления системы в случае сбоя.

2. EaseUS Todo Backup

EaseUS Todo Backup — это удобное и эффективное решение для резервного копирования, которое подходит как для домашних пользователей, так и для малых и средних предприятий. Программа позволяет выполнять резервное копирование всего диска, отдельных разделов или конкретных файлов и папок.

EaseUS Todo Backup поддерживает дифференциальное и инкрементное резервное копирование, что помогает сэкономить место на диске и ускорить процесс создания копий. В программе также предусмотрена возможность клонирования дисков и создания аварийных загрузочных дисков, что обеспечивает быструю и надежную замену оборудования.

Удобный интерфейс и простота настройки делают EaseUS Todo Backup отличным выбором для пользователей любого уровня подготовки.

3. Backblaze

Backblaze — это облачное решение для резервного копирования, которое выделяется своей простотой и доступностью. Программа автоматически создаёт резервные копии всех данных на вашем компьютере, включая документы, фотографии, видео и другие файлы, без необходимости вручную выбирать, что копировать.

В случае потери данных, программа предоставляет возможность восстановления файлов через веб-интерфейс или физическую доставку на внешнем диске. Высокая надёжность и простота использования делают Backblaze идеальным вариантом для тех, кто хочет минимизировать усилия по настройке и управлению резервным копированием.

4. Carbonite

Carbonite предлагает надёжное и простое в использовании облачное резервное копирование для индивидуальных пользователей и малого бизнеса. Программа автоматически выполняет резервное копирование файлов в фоновом режиме, не мешая работе пользователя.

Carbonite поддерживает шифрование данных как на стороне клиента, так и на стороне сервера, что обеспечивает высокий уровень безопасности. В случае необходимости восстановления данных, пользователи могут легко загрузить свои файлы из облака через веб-интерфейс или мобильное приложение.

Carbonite также предлагает дополнительные функции, такие как удалённый доступ к файлам и поддержка версионирования, что делает его универсальным инструментом для управления резервными копиями.

5. SyncBack

SyncBack — это многофункциональная программа для резервного копирования и синхронизации данных, которая подходит как для домашних пользователей, так и для профессионалов. Программа поддерживает создание резервных копий на различных носителях, включая жёсткие диски, сетевые устройства и облачные сервисы.

SyncBack предлагает широкий спектр настроек, позволяя пользователям создавать сложные сценарии резервного копирования с использованием фильтров, исключений и расписаний. Программа также поддерживает шифрование данных и проверку целостности, что обеспечивает высокую степень надёжности.

Благодаря своим продвинутым возможностям и гибкости настроек, SyncBack является отличным выбором для тех, кто требует максимального контроля над процессом резервного копирования.

Как защитить бэкапы от хакеров

Шифрование данных

Шифрование данных является основополагающим методом защиты резервных копий от несанкционированного доступа. Этот процесс превращает данные в формат, который не может быть прочитан без соответствующего ключа дешифрования . Использование надежных алгоритмов шифрования, таких как AES-256, гарантирует, что даже если злоумышленник получит доступ к резервным копиям, он не сможет использовать данные без ключа дешифрования. Шифрование должно применяться как на этапе хранения данных, так и при их передаче, чтобы обеспечить максимальную безопасность. Кроме того, важно хранить ключи шифрования в безопасном месте, отдельно от зашифрованных данных, чтобы предотвратить их кражу или потерю.

Двухфакторная аутентификация

Двухфакторная аутентификация (2FA) добавляет дополнительный уровень безопасности при доступе к резервным копиям данных. Помимо обычного пароля, 2FA требует подтверждения личности пользователя с помощью второго фактора, такого как код, отправленный на мобильный телефон, или биометрические данные. Это значительно снижает риск несанкционированного доступа, так как злоумышленнику потребуется не только знать пароль, но и иметь доступ к второму фактору аутентификации. Внедрение 2FA для всех учетных записей, связанных с резервным копированием и хранилищем данных, помогает защитить информацию от фишинговых атак и других видов киберугроз.

Регулярные обновления ПО

Регулярное обновление программного обеспечения, используемого для резервного копирования и защиты данных, является критически важным шагом для обеспечения безопасности. Обновления часто включают патчи безопасности, которые устраняют уязвимости, обнаруженные в предыдущих версиях программ. Эти уязвимости могут быть использованы хакерами для получения несанкционированного доступа к данным. Поэтому важно своевременно устанавливать обновления, чтобы минимизировать риск атак. Кроме того, рекомендуется использовать последние версии антивирусного ПО и межсетевых экранов, чтобы обеспечить комплексную защиту всей системы резервного копирования.

Как быстро восстановить данные

Быстрое и эффективное восстановление данных — это ключевой аспект любой стратегии резервного копирования. Важно не только иметь резервные копии, но и быть готовым оперативно восстановить данные в случае их утраты. Для этого необходимо разработать чёткий план восстановления и регулярно его тестировать.

Подготовка плана восстановления

Первым шагом в обеспечении быстрого восстановления данных является разработка детального плана восстановления. Этот план должен включать пошаговые инструкции по восстановлению данных, перечень ответственных лиц и контактные данные, а также описание необходимых инструментов и ресурсов.

План восстановления должен быть доступен всем ключевым сотрудникам и храниться как в электронном, так и в бумажном виде для обеспечения доступности в любых обстоятельствах.

Тестирование и обучение

Регулярное тестирование плана восстановления — это критически важный элемент подготовки. Тесты помогут выявить возможные проблемы и узкие места в процессе восстановления данных, а также убедиться, что все участники процесса понимают свои роли и обязанности.

Тестирование следует проводить не реже одного раза в квартал, чтобы поддерживать план актуальным и эффективным. Кроме того, обучение сотрудников методам восстановления данных и работе с резервными копиями увеличит скорость и точность восстановления в реальных ситуациях.

Использование современных технологий

Современные технологии могут значительно ускорить процесс восстановления данных. Например, использование виртуальных машин позволяет быстро восстанавливать системы и приложения без необходимости физического восстановления оборудования.

Также стоит обратить внимание на решения, предлагающие функции мгновенного восстановления (Instant Recovery), которые позволяют начать работу с данными непосредственно из резервной копии, пока идёт полный процесс восстановления. Это минимизирует время простоя и обеспечивает непрерывность бизнес-процессов.

Заключение

Резервное копирование данных — это жизненно важный процесс, который обеспечивает защиту информации от непредвиденных обстоятельств, таких как сбои оборудования, вирусы, кибератаки и человеческие ошибки. Однако важно не только создавать резервные копии, но и регулярно проверять их целостность, тестировать процесс восстановления и применять передовые методы защиты, такие как шифрование и двухфакторную аутентификацию. Только тогда можно быть уверенным, что в случае потери данных их удастся быстро и полностью восстановить, минимизировав негативные последствия для бизнеса или личной жизни. Резервное копирование — это инвестиция в безопасность и стабильность, которую нельзя игнорировать в современном цифровом мире.

Резервное копирование бэкап восстановление данных устойчивость бизнес-процессы
Alt text
Обращаем внимание, что все материалы в этом блоге представляют личное мнение их авторов. Редакция SecurityLab.ru не несет ответственности за точность, полноту и достоверность опубликованных данных. Вся информация предоставлена «как есть» и может не соответствовать официальной позиции компании.

Ищем уязвимости в системе и новых подписчиков!

Первое — находим постоянно, второе — ждем вас

Эксплойтните кнопку подписки прямо сейчас

Дэни Хайперосов

Блог об OSINT, электронике и различных хакерских инструментах